Gateway not to be used until Artemis 4

September 4, 2023
MThomas

ESA image. Gateway is planned to be much smaller and more cramped than ISS (about 1/6 the size).

NASA and its international partners see Gateway as a key platform to support the agency’s Artemis moon program and to build the technology required for future deep-space missions. Although the first elements of the small space station are expected to launch before the Artemis 3 mission lifts off in 2025 or 2026, NASA previously said that those astronauts will not use Gateway to “make that mission have a higher probability of success.”

https://www.space.com/artemis-4-first-astronauts-visit-gateway-moon-space-station

While it’s a good idea to see some planning for this, I think maybe NASA should focus on getting Artemis 1 to work properly before they go on about Artemis 3 and 4.

Taking advantage of Gateway’s orbit far away from Earth’s protective magnetic field, three instruments will study risks due to radiation from the sun and from cosmic rays. Scientists hope this knowledge can help inform future long-term missions to the moon and Mars

Since Gateway will orbit the Moon and not the Earth, the biggest problem will be preventing astronauts (and instruments!) from getting fried by solar radiation. Scientists need to come up with materials to shield people on Gateway and the Moon, or else we’re going nowhere…

(That said, regolith – soil, basically – has already been proposed and even tested: Llamas et al. (2022). “Effectiveness of Martian regolith as a radiation shield,” Planetary and Space Science, 218, 105517 https://www.sciencedirect.com/science/article/abs/pii/S0032063322001039)

Chandrayaan-3 successfully lands on the Moon!

August 24, 2023
MThomas

Taken just prior to landing…the “image” shown of it actually landing was not real but a simulation.

India and Russia had been locked in a race to the lunar south pole. The Luna-25 spacecraft that crashed was the first moon-landing spacecraft launched by Russia’s space agency in almost five decades. Roscosmos officials said Sunday they lost contact with the lander after it fired its engines in preparation for a descent to the surface.

https://www.nbcnews.com/news/world/india-chandrayaan-3-landing-moon-south-pole-rcna101296

It wasn’t much of a “race,” tbh. India had been planning this for years, while Russia randomly launched a craft that had virtually no chance of succeeding.

Congratulations, ISRO! You should have some company over the next couple of years. Here’s hoping that international cooperation and not competition will lead humanity to permanent settlements on the Moon. Mars, and beyond…

“Rock. Rock. Rock. Rock. Rock. Rock. METEORITE!”

March 7, 2023
MThomas

The mysterious object’s lovely silver metallic hue stands out like a sore thumb in the surrounding, rust-colored landscape, a sulfate-bearing region of the Red Planet’s Mount Sharp.

https://futurism.com/the-byte/mars-rover-metallic-meteorite?fbclid=IwAR03ztaeMMhJWITitMIwXRsF_pfsE7_p2LUS-hGinBAHzrnW0LfZ5gPxU1o

Yes, they’re actually calling the meteorite fragment “Cacao.” Sigh.

Too bad Curiosity can’t take any samples. Perseverance can, but it’s too far away.

Curiosity has stumbled across several other such rocks previously, like “the Beast” and “Lebanon.” Sadly, none can be dated.

But the fact that there are so many of these impacted on the surface of Mars shows additional risks that any human mission might face…

Confirmed: We’re all here thanks to asteroids

January 26, 2023
MThomas

Since the Hayabusa2 returned with the sample from the Ryugu asteroid in December 2020, several important discoveries have been made – most notably analyzes confirming the presence of substances thought to be the building blocks of life on the asteroid, such as liquid water and organics fabrics.

https://newsbeezer.com/germanyeng/ryugu-asteroid-helps-unravel-the-origin-of-life-on-earth/

Hayabusa-2 took several years to land on Ryugu (literally “Dragon Palace”), pound out just over 5 grams of asteroid material, and bring it back to Earth (landing in Australia in late 2020).

NASA scientists have confirmed not just frozen water but liquid — inside crystals called pyrrhotites. JAXA scientists (pictured above with Prof Tsuchiyama of Ritsumeikan University, my main employer!) continue to check the density of the samples.

The water is similar to the carbon dioxide-laden water of hot springs. The research teams have already discovered over 20 amino acids, the basic protein building blocks of carbon-based life.

Another theory called “panspermia” proposes that a key mineral (boron) missing on early Earth came in an asteroid from Mars. ☄️ Hmm. Did Mars produce asteroids? Or more like asteroids hit Mars and broke off lots of tiny fragments? That somehow survived the journey to Earth?

Seems a little unlikely. But there is now evidence that at least some proteins came from space rocks.

So, sorry, Ridley. This isn’t how it happened. Cool movie, though.

What is this “Cislunar” space?

January 24, 2023
MThomas

Though definitions sometimes differ, cislunar space generally refers to the space between Earth and the moon, including the moon’s surface and orbit. Any nation or entity that aims to establish a presence on the moon, or has ambitions to explore deeper into the solar system, has a vested interest in operating in cislunar space, either with communication and navigation satellites or outposts that serve as way stations between Earth and the moon.

https://www.nbcnews.com/science/space/space-earth-moon-get-little-crowded-rcna64333

There is actually a limited amount of orbital space available between the Earth and the Moon (note: capitalize it, NBC! grrr..).

So, expect more and more competition for satellites — communication, navigation, and way stations.

And of course military and spy stations.

And by the way, only eight nations signed the so-called “Artemis Accords” in 2020. Guess who didn’t?

Buckle up!
